DAILY COURIER - Lagos State Governor, Babajide Sanwo-Olu, today officially welcomed Dr. Dayo Israel, the newly appointed Chairman of the Federal Medical Center (FMC) in Abeokuta, Ogun State. Dr. Israel, who also serves as the National Youth Leader of the All Progressives Congress (APC), presented his official letter of appointment to Governor Sanwo-Olu during their meeting in Lagos.
The event marks the beginning of what Governor Sanwo-Olu believes will be a transformative era for the Federal Medical Center in Abeokuta, a critical healthcare institution in the region. Governor Sanwo-Olu expressed his confidence in Dr. Israel's leadership capabilities, highlighting his potential to steer the institution toward greater heights of excellence in healthcare delivery.
"I am confident that under his leadership, the institution will rise to new heights and serve as a beacon of hope and health for the people of Abeokuta and beyond," Governor Sanwo-Olu remarked during the meeting. He further praised Dr. Israel's commitment to service and his dual roles within the APC, which he believes will contribute positively to the vision of improving healthcare systems and access across Nigeria.
